Heathrow Airport was plunged into chaos this morning after several people were sprayed with what police believe was pepper spray during a violent incident at Terminal 3.

Armed officers, paramedics and fire crews raced to the airport just after 8am following reports of multiple people being assaulted in the multi-storey car park. Police say a group of men sprayed the substance before fleeing the scene.

One man has been arrested on suspicion of assault and remains in custody. Officers are still hunting for further suspects.
